Had Magnaflow exhaust installed...
I had the local muffler shop put on a Magnaflow exhaust on my 07' Hemi Durango this week. It is a single in and dual out. They used 2.25' pipes on the dual outs. They said they had to use 2.25' intead of 2.5' because of clearance issues up and over the rear axle. I feel like the 2.25' is 'restricting' the sound and flow of the exhaust. Would 2.5' out have changed the sound at all? When I am at certain cruising speeds on the highway ... like around 55-60 it sounds very 'putt-putty'. I don't know if its just the rpm band I am in or what... I just want to know if the 2.5' inch out pipes would change this at all?

About the putt-putty sound, maybe its in the MDS fuel saving mode.<I'm not to sure bout it thou.. but as far as the sound of 2.5 pipe compared to 2.25 pipe in my experiance i find that the larger pipe makes deeper sound, butI no tips effect this alot too. sowat kind of tips did you get? if any.I also know that on my 05 Hemi Ram i rana dual exhaust set up with super 40s and got to much flow and lost mybottom end power so the smaller pipe may actually be helping you there.<<< hope this helps.
